From Traditional to Digital: The Transformation of Casino Gaming
Historically, casino gaming was confined to physical venues—luxurious resorts and community gambling halls. The advent of the internet introduced a new paradigm, enabling players worldwide to access games from their homes. Early online casinos offered basic digital versions of slot machines and table games, but lacked the immersive qualities now considered industry standards.
As technology matured, so did game development, with major platforms investing heavily in creating lifelike graphics, interactive features, and seamless user interfaces. The focus shifted toward replicating the authentic casino experience, with attention to detail in game mechanics and audiovisual fidelity—elements that foster trust and familiarity among players.
Key Technologies Driving Innovation in Digital Casino Games
Next-generation casino gaming harnesses several technological advancements, including:
- HTML5 and Mobile Compatibility: Enhanced accessibility with mobile-optimized games, ensuring playability across devices without compromising quality.
- Random Number Generation (RNG): Certified RNG algorithms underpin fair play, vital for industry credibility and compliance with regulatory bodies.
- Live Dealer Streaming: Real-time gameplay featuring human dealers enhances trust and engagement, bridging the gap between online and land-based casinos.
- Gamification and Interactive Features: Achievements, tournaments, and reward systems foster sustained user engagement and increase lifetime value.
The Role of Credibility and Fair Play: Industry Standards and Player Trust
Ensuring player trust remains paramount within the digital gambling sphere. Regulatory agencies such as the UK Gambling Commission rigorously oversee gaming operators, enforcing standards for fairness, responsible gambling, and data security. Fair and transparent game offerings are supported via certified RNG algorithms, independent audits, and clear payout percentages—parameters that industry professionals must uphold to maintain credibility.

Future Outlook: What’s Next for Digital Casino Gaming?
Emerging trends such as virtual reality (VR), augmented reality (AR), and blockchain integration signal the continuous evolution of online gambling. These innovations promise even more immersive, transparent, and secure gameplay experiences. Industry leaders are also exploring AI-driven personalization, allowing platforms to tailor content and offers to individual players, thereby increasing retention and satisfaction.
